Six weeks before the first hard freeze is the sweet spot for planting most spring bulbs, but I missed it and watched my tulips limp. Planting too early or too late throws off root development and weakens every bloom.

A: Plant six to eight weeks before the first hard freeze. This window allows roots to develop deep networks and store enough energy for robust blooms.
